Why Live in Novi
Novi, Michigan, a northwestern suburb of Detroit, is home to nearly 67,000 residents. Known for its historical connection to the 'Novi Special' racing engine, the city features a distinctive water tower that commemorates this heritage. Novi offers a variety of things to do, including dining at unique eateries, shopping at one of Michigan’s largest malls, Twelve Oaks, and enjoying recreational activities at local parks and Walled Lake. The city is well-connected with Interstate 96 providing direct access to downtown Detroit, 29 miles away, and Detroit Metropolitan Wayne County Airport, 27 miles away. Housing styles in Novi range from Tudors and Cape Cods to condos, with neighborhoods like Mystic Forest and Island Lake offering different options. The Novi Community School District is highly rated, providing numerous extracurricular activities and advanced courses. Major employers include Ascension Providence Health Center and the school district itself. Residents benefit from low crime rates compared to the national average, and the city’s parks feature amenities such as paved trails, an amphitheater, and a sculpture garden. Seasonal events and large-scale gatherings at the Suburban Collection Showplace add to the community’s vibrant atmosphere.
Home Trends in Novi, MI
On average, homes in Novi, MI sell after 65 days on the market compared to the national average of 70 days. The median sale price for homes in Novi, MI over the last 12 months is $583,315, up 14%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
